Watch Florida Georgia Line’s Smoldering ‘H.O.L.Y.’ on ‘The Talk’
Florida Georgia Line have been making the television rounds with their new single “H.O.L.Y” — the first taste of the duo’s upcoming third album — and yesterday they performed the faithfully romantic tune on CBS’ The Talk.
Seated at a baby grand piano with his partner Brian Kelley nearby on a stool, Tyler Hubbard kicked off the prayer about a woman so perfect she turns dark into light and reminds him of a baptism they’re together. The mix of Christian imagery and hooking up is most likely a little over-the-line for devoutly religious fans (“Let me lay you down, give it to ya / Get you singing babe, hallelujah”), but the song’s saving grace is that it’s built on an almost-radioactive buzz of chorus harmonies, an electrifying glow that at times seems otherworldly and signals the duo’s deliverance from #badvibez.
